作为垂直菜单的TreeView,可以通过以下步骤获取关联MenuItem的名称:
以下是一个示例代码,演示如何获取垂直菜单TreeView中关联MenuItem的名称:
def get_menu_item_names(tree_view):
menu_item_names = []
# 遍历TreeView的节点
for node in tree_view.Nodes:
# 获取节点的Text属性,即MenuItem的名称
menu_item_names.append(node.Text)
# 如果节点有子节点,则递归获取子节点的名称
if node.Nodes.Count > 0:
menu_item_names.extend(get_menu_item_names(node))
return menu_item_names
# 使用示例
tree_view = your_tree_view_instance
menu_item_names = get_menu_item_names(tree_view)
# 打印所有MenuItem的名称
for name in menu_item_names:
print(name)
在这个示例中,我们定义了一个名为get_menu_item_names
的函数,它接受一个TreeView实例作为参数,并返回一个包含所有MenuItem名称的列表。通过调用这个函数,你可以获取垂直菜单TreeView中关联MenuItem的名称。
请注意,这只是一个示例代码,你需要根据你的具体情况进行适当的修改和调整。此外,这个示例代码并没有涉及到具体的腾讯云产品和链接地址,你可以根据你的需求自行选择和添加相关的产品和链接。
领取专属 10元无门槛券
手把手带您无忧上云